Table 1. Devices Used for Clinical Trials of ICG Fluorescence Imaging.

Device Excitation Source Fluorescence Collection Detector Working Distance Field of View Depth of Penetration Integration Time or Frames Per Sec (FPS)
Photodynamic Eye (PDE) Hamamatsu Laser emitting diodes (LEDs) centered at 760 nm, incident power not specified Bandpass filter >820 nm CCD 20 cm Not given, but limited 2 cm Not specified
SPY (Novadaq) Laser emitting at 806 nm, 2.0 – 2.7 W, incident power not specified 835 nm “camera,” not specified CCD 30 cm 56 cm2 1 mm DOP 30 fps
FDPM imager (Texas) Laser Diode, 785 ± 10 nm, <1.9mW/cm2 Notch filters at 785 nm, and at 830 nm Gen III intensifier coupled to CCD, gain modulatable for tomography Variable, but reported <76.2 cm Max reported FOV 900 cm2 Estimated to be 4 cm 50 – 800 msec
IC-View (Pulsion Medical) Laser Diode 780 nm (0.16W), incident power not specified Not specified CCD Not specified Not specified Not specified Not specified
FLARE (Israel Beth Deaconess Hospital) LEDs emitting 745-779 nm, 14 mW/cm2 Bandpass filter 800-848 nm CCD 45 cm 3.7 cm2 – 169.5 cm2 Not specified 200 msec
Custom system (Kochi Medical School) LEDs emitting light centered at 760 nm, incident power not specified 840 nm cut-on filter Color CCD ∼50 cm 78.5 cm2 Not specified Not specified
